Synopsis of Un mal nombre
Un mal nombre es la segunda entrega de la serie 'Dos amigas' de Elena Ferrante. En esta novela, continuamos la historia de Lila y Lenu, explorando su compleja amistad y sus vidas en constante evolución. Lila, recién casada a los dieciséis años, se enfrenta a un matrimonio que desprecia, mientras que Lenu se dedica a los estudios, buscando en los libros el conocimiento que Lila parece obtener directamente de la vida. La novela explora temas de complicidad, imitación y las dinámicas de poder dentro de su peculiar relación.

Elena Ferrante
Elena Ferrante is the pen name of an Italian author, creator of the Neapolitan Novels that began with My Brilliant Friend. Her writing on female friendship and 20th-century Naples has placed her among the most important voices in contemporary European literature.
